I found one of UPS has a
ups.alarm : Battery charger fail! Internal UPS fault!
Is there a way to monitor for this kind of failure? In upsmon I did not
find
and event type for alarms like this...
See github issue "upsmon: add ALARM support #415"
https://github.com/networkupstools/nut/issues/415
dated 4th April 2017.
Ah, thanks, I see there is even a branch with the code... not merged
thou...
Meanwhile, it would be simple to run a cron job every 8 hours which read
ups.alarm and compared that value with the previous value. If the value has
changed, notify the sysadmin.
